Abstract

A grinding machine for operative cylinders, of the type comprising a piece-holder head and a tailstock center between which an operative cylinder is positioned for being ground, includes a moving system associated with both the piece-holder head and the tailstock center to allow them to be moved along a common movement direction. A further object of the present invention relates to a grinding method.

The invention claimed is: 
     
         1 . A grinding machine for operative cylinders comprising:
 a piece-holder head;   a tailstock center, the piece-holder head and the tailstock center being disposed to have a cylinder positioned to be ground positioned therebetween; and   a moving system associated with both the piece-holder head and the tailstock centre to allow them to be moved along a common movement direction.   
     
     
         2 . The grinding machine according to  claim 1 , further comprising one or more lunettes or contrast devices for the cylinder, suitable for at least supporting said cylinder being processed or to contrast grinding forces, said machine being equipped with a moving system associated with said lunettes to allow said lunettes to move along said common movement direction. 
     
     
         3 . The grinding machine according to  claim 1 , wherein said moving system comprises an endless screw associated with a base of the grinding machine, said endless screw being having a rotation axis along a parallel direction to said common movement direction and having two portions with a discordant helicoidal threading. 
     
     
         4 . The grinding machine according to  claim 3 , wherein said moving system further comprises, for each of the two portions having the discordant helicoidal threading of the screw, an internally threaded sleeve engaged on said screw and a coupling/decoupling system of one or more of said piece-holder head, said tailstock, or said lunettes with said internally threaded sleeve. 
     
     
         5 . The grinding machine according to  claim 4 , wherein said coupling/decoupling system comprises two arms with a fulcrum along a body thereof, each arm having an engagement end with said internally threaded sleeve and an opposite free end coupled with an actuator. 
     
     
         6 . The grinding machine according to  claim 5 , wherein said actuator is a linear actuator coupled with said free ends of said two arms, and wherein said engagement end of each arm is equipped with a jaw for coupling with an external cylindrical surface of said sleeve. 
     
     
         7 . The grinding machine according to  claim 5 , wherein said two arms have a fulcrum along their bodies at least at one of said piece-holder head, said tailstock, or said lunettes. 
     
     
         8 . The grinding machine according to  claim 7 , wherein said piece-holder head, said tailstock and said lunettes are each coupled with a corresponding coupling/decoupling system, a corresponding number of threaded sleeves being engaged on said screw, each of which is configured to be respectively coupled with each coupling/decoupling system. 
     
     
         9 . A positioning method for operative cylinders, for example of rolling-mills or paper-mills, on a grinding machine, the method comprising the following steps:
 positioning a transversal, longitudinal center-line plane of a cylinder in correspondence with a reference point situated between a movable piece-holder head and a tailstock center of said machine; and   moving said piece-holder head and said tailstock center in the direction of said cylinder until there is a reciprocal coupling for one or more of entraining or supporting the cylinder.   
     
     
         10 . A grinding machine according to  claim 1 , wherein the grinding machine is configured to perform a method according to  claim 9 . 
     
     
         11 . The grinding machine according to  claim 6 , wherein said jaw has linings.
